About Aging Services / Geriatrics grants

Aging Services and Geriatrics funding supports programs, research, and capacity building for elderly populations and seniors with disabilities. With 128 active grants in this category, opportunities come primarily from the Administration for Community Living, National Institutes of Health, and Department of Housing and Urban Development. These grants address critical needs in senior care, health outcomes, and service delivery across the country.

Most awards range from $300,000 to $510,000 and use competitive application processes. Common recipients include 501(c)(3) charities, state governments, and tribal organizations. Note that 41% require cost-sharing commitments. Filtering by recipient type, support category, and demographic focus will help identify the most relevant opportunities for your organization.
